Okay so you've got the eternity gate on the monolith. When you use that do the models it moved count as actually disembarking? The way it reads to me is that you use that as a guide for setting models down but that it doesn't count as a move since it is actually before the movement phase
   
Made in us
One Canoptek Scarab in a Swarm




Look at the last sentence of the Eternity Gate's rules. "..., but the unit is otherwise treated exactly like it was disembarking from a Transport vehicle."

You choose the unit at the start of player turn ("At the start of each friendly turn, you may choose one friendly unit...")
However, the unit is placed in the movement phase ("... and is placed as if it were disembarking from the Monolith's portal at the start of the movement phase."
